2 A rectangular beam having b=12 in. and d=22 in. spans 30 ft face-to-face of simple supports: It is reinforced for flexure with 4#10 bars that continue uninterrupted to the ends of the span. It is to carry service dead load 1.63 kips/ft (including self-weight) and service live load 3.26 kips/ft, both uniformly distributed along the span. Design the shear reinforcement, using #3 vertical U stirrups. Economize your design of shear reinforcement by using shear reinforcement in three bands. Material strengths are fy=60,000 psi and fc = 4000 psi
